IntelliGrid AI: A Blockchain and Deep-Learning Framework for Optimized Home Energy Management with V2H and H2V Integration
The integration of renewable energy sources and electric vehicles has become a focal point for industries and academia due to its profound economic, environmental, and technological implications. These developments require the development of a robust intelligent home energy management system (IHEMS)...
